Actress Simi Gold Sentenced To Prison For Spraying And Stepping On New Naira Notes

Nigerian actress, Oluwadarasimi Omoseyin, popularly known as Simi Gold, has been sentenced to six months in prison following her conviction for misconduct during a social event in Lagos.

The verdict was delivered by Justice Chukwujekwu Aneke of the Federal High Court in Ikoyi, Lagos, on February 1, 2024, finding the actress guilty of violating the Central Bank Act.

The charges against Simi Gold were filed by the Lagos Zonal Command of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) on February 13, 2023.

She faced two counts related to tampering with the sum of N100,000.00 during a social gathering held at the Monarch Event Centre in Lekki, Lagos.

The actress initially pleading “not guilty” to the charges, and was granted bail on February 15, 2023.

However, the court ruled that her actions violated Section 21(1) of the Central Bank Act, 2007, which prohibits the defacement or tampering of Nigerian currency.

One of the court charges read: “That you, Oluwadarasimi Omoseyin, on the 28th day of January 2023, at Monarch Event Centre, Lekki, Lagos, within the jurisdiction of this Honourable Court, whilst dancing during a social occasion tampered with the sum of N100,000.00 (One Hundred Thousand Naira) issued by the Central Bank of Nigeria by spraying same in the said occasion and you thereby committed an offence contrary to and punishable under Section 21(1) of the Central Bank Act, 2007.”

During the resumed hearing on Thursday, February 1, 2024, Simi Gold changed her plea to “guilty” in light of the compelling evidence against her.

The prosecution counsel, Z.B. Atiku, called Abubakar Mohammed Marafa, an operative of the EFCC, to present the facts of the case.

Marafa stated that Omoseyin was arrested by officers of the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C) on February 1, 2023.

Omoseyin’s statement indicated that she attended a friend’s wedding on January 28, 2023, during which she sprayed N200 and N100 Naira notes.

Further investigations included the retrieval of videos on her phone showing the money spray and collaboration with the event center management, who provided video footage of the incident.

The prosecution applied to tender evidence from the ICPC, including Omoseyin’s statement, forensic reports of her phone, video recordings, and statements from the event center’s representatives.

Justice Aneke admitted these as exhibits and convicted Omoseyin as charged.

During the sentencing, Omoseyin’s defense counsel, Afuye Adegbola, pleaded for leniency, highlighting that she was a first-time offender, a mother, and expressed remorse.

Justice Aneke sentenced Simi Gold to six months’ imprisonment effective immediately, with an alternative option of a N300,000 fine to be paid into the consolidated revenue account of the federation.

Simi Gold was arrested by ICPC operatives along Awolowo Road, Ikoyi, Lagos, following the circulation of a video online showing her spraying and stepping on newly redesigned Naira notes at a party.

In her statement to the Commission, the actress claimed to have received the new Naira notes from fans at the party and denied knowing the people who gave her the money.

At the time of her arrest, a Range Rover was among the items recovered from her possession.

KanyiDaily recalls that Simi Gold, whose real name is Oluwadarasimi Omoseyin, was handed over to the EFCC following her arrest.
